The highland of Moab extends southward to the Zered River (Wādī al-Ḥasāʾ), eastward to the desert, and westward to the Dead Sea. Moab occupied a plateau about 3, 000 feet (910 m) above the level of the Mediterranean, or 4, 300 feet (1, 300 m) above the Dead Sea, and rising gradually from north to south. One method of obtaining oil was by putting the pulp in baskets, one on top of the other, and squeezing them together in a press, either by operation of a screw thread or by a wooden beam that was levered down while thrusting against a wooden frame. Prominent in their importance were: Aroer (Khirbat ʿArāʿir), overlooking the fords of the Arnon, Dibon (Dhībān), Ataroth (Khirbat ʿAṭṭārūs), Medeba (Mādabā), and Nebo (Muḥayyiṭ). Biblical tradition and especially the Moabite language and the conjectured time of their settlement in Transjordan suggest that the Moabites were among the tribes of the sons of Eber, who spread out from the Syrian-Arabian desert in the second millennium b. e., and established national kingdoms throughout the Fertile Crescent.
